  • Markdown Support
    Zettlr supports Markdown, enabling easy formatting and readability of documents.
  • Zettelkasten Methodology
    The software is tailored for the Zettelkasten note-taking method, which helps in organizing and linking notes efficiently.
  • Cross-Platform Compatibility
    Zettlr is available for Windows, macOS, and Linux, making it accessible for users on different operating systems.
  • Open Source
    As an open-source tool, Zettlr allows users to contribute to its development and customize it to their needs.
  • Citation Management
    The application includes built-in citation management, which is beneficial for academic writing and research.
  • Multiple Export Formats
    Zettlr allows exporting documents to various formats such as PDF, Word, and LaTeX.
  • Tagging and Metadata
    Users can categorize notes using tags and metadata, enhancing searchability and organization.

Possible disadvantages

  • Learning Curve
    New users, especially those unfamiliar with Markdown or the Zettelkasten method, might face a steep learning curve.
  • Resource-Intensive
    Zettlr can be resource-intensive, which may affect performance on older or lower-end systems.
  • Lack of Mobile App
    There is no official mobile app, which limits the ability to access and edit notes on mobile devices.
  • Limited WYSIWYG Editing
    The software lacks full WYSIWYG (What You See Is What You Get) editing capabilities, which might be a drawback for users preferring a more visual approach to editing.
  • UI Complexity
    The user interface can be overwhelming due to the wide array of features and options available.
  • Occasional Bugs
    As with many open-source projects, users might encounter occasional bugs or instability.
  • Dependency on External Tools
    Some features, like citation management, depend on external tools (e.g., Zotero), adding setup complexity.

Overall verdict

  • Overall, Zettlr is a strong option for those involved in academic writing or anyone who needs a powerful markdown editor with extensive features.

Why this product is good

  • Zettlr is considered good by many users due to its versatility and feature-rich environment for writers and researchers. It supports multiple file formats, integrates well with reference management tools, and provides a distraction-free writing experience. Additionally, it is an open-source platform, which allows for community-driven improvements and customizability.

Recommended for

  • Academics and researchers who need citation management
  • Writers looking for a clean and distraction-free interface
  • Users who prefer open-source software with regular updates
  • Anyone in need of a versatile markdown editor
